Amitabh Bachchan Will be The Watch Bbuddah

Chakpak News Service on 23 May 2011 10:14 AM

Amitabh Bachchan mixes his own sense fashion for his look in the upcoming film Bbuddah Hoga Tera Baap

Amitabh Bachchan is starring in the upcoming film Bbuddah Hoga Terra Baap directed by Puri Jagannadh. He will be donning a stylish look for the film and has mixed his own sense of style in the film. Amitabh is known for his onscreen looks and images which are different and fashionable like his own persona. His Gucci glasses in Cheeni Kum (2007), his Pirates Of The Caribbean look in Jhoom Barabar Jhoom (2007), his assortment of rings in Sarkar (2005) and Sarkar Raj (2008) have all added character to his roles in the films.

The picture features Amitabh in a classy jacket with a jazzy shirt giving a stylish look that is finished perfectly with the scarf. The interesting feature is his watch. Sources say that when watch-lover Amitabh turned up for the shoot with 2 wrist watches, the director thought that the accessory would go with Big B’s image in the film and decided to make it a permanent feature.

Bbuddah will see AB return to his angry old man image. The movie hits theatres on 1st July, 2011.

Amitabh Bachchan Adds Extra Romantic Elements to Bbuddah Hoga Tera Baap

Chakpak News Service on 25 May 2011 9:04 AM

Actor Amitabh Bachchan has added some extra romantic elements to his upcoming movie Bbhuddah Hoga Tera Baap

As the movie nears its completion, lead actor Amitabh Bachchan has begun taking active interest in the post production of his upcoming film Bbhuddah Hoga Tera Baap.

A source reveals, “Mr Bachchan is really excited about Bbuddah… He is going all-out to ensure that every department of the film is perfect. He felt that the film is too action-oriented and there isn’t enough romance. So, he has asked director Puri Jagannath to add some romantic elements in the midst of all the push and shove.”

Hence, a romantic song that was picturized on actors Sonal Chauhan and Sonu Sood had to be redone as Big B felt it was “not melodic enough”. Sood confirmed the same saying, “He (Amitabh Bachchan) felt the song was not romantic enough. It’s been re-done. We will shoot it next week.”

Amitabh Bachchan and Nana Patekar are Two Sides of the Same Coin

Chakpak News Service on 26 May 2011 7:42 AM

Amitabh Bachchan and Nana Patekar will be essaying the same role but in the Hindi and Marathi counterparts respectively. The film is an adaptation of VV Shirwadkar’s Marathi play Natsamrat

Mahesh Manjrekar (of Viruddh… Family Comes First 2005 fame) who is making a film based on VV Shirwadkar’s Marathi play Natsamrat has roped in Amitabh Bachchan for the Hindi film and Nana Patekar for the Marathi film. Given the fact that the play is considered a fine piece of work by critics, the adapted film has already created much hype. Sources say that Manjrekar has undertaken immense trouble to obtain the rights for the film.

Manjrekar confirmed, “That’s the only casting that makes sense for this epic work.”

Both the veteran actors have worked together in Kohram (1999)

A Hanuman for Big B from MF Husain
TNN | Jun 10, 2011, 12.41am IST

Among those mourning the death of painter MF Husain, hailed as India's Picasso, is superstar Amitabh Bachchan.

He remarked, "MF Hussain, artist, painter, friend ... passes away! Sad, very sad! Many of his works and gifts adorn my home." Bachchan tweets, "Hussain's best painting gift to me..a Hanuman with 'jadi buti' flying .. given to me in Breach Candy Hospital, during Coolie episode." Who knows, maybe it was this famous 'Sanjeevani booti' that saved the star's life all those years ago?

That's not all. Reveals the Big B, "Another special painting he did for me.. translated my poem I wrote in hospital, on canvas ... very special and most endearing!!"

Amitabh steals Aamir's thunder
Upala KBR, TNN | Jun 18, 2011, 12.00am IST

On Wednesday night Aamir Khan had invited Amitabh Bachchan as a special guest for his event. Bachchan graciously turned up — but in his full Bbuddah Hoga Tera Baap look thus stealing the limelight completely away from AK .

To go into flashback, Aamir had shown up in the Ghajini bald look (that he's been hiding for months), making the premiere became the side attraction while Aamir became the main one.

Says an eye witness, "Aamir had a grand party to celebrate the 10th anniversary of his production house. Naturally the media was present there in huge numbers and Aamir was more than happy at all the attention he was getting. But all hell broke loose when the Big B walked in his Bbuddha character. The media went into a frenzy and requested him to mouth the lines from his forthcoming film Bbuddah Hoga Terra Baap. Initially, Bachchan resisted and politely told the media that it was Aamir's event and he didn't want to promote his film on that platform. But when the TV crews persisted, he put his hand on Aamir's shoulder and said, 'Bbuddah hoga tera baap!' in his impressive baritone. The media went wild and refused to leave him till he spoke to them at length about the film in details. Everyone forgot about Aamir and Lagaan it was only Bachchan's voice after that."

R&B team for Nikhil Advani’s next opus

Rishi, Ranbir, and the Bachchan father-son have come together for Mehrunnisa

Posted On Saturday, August 27, 2011 at 02:47:38 AM

Circa 1983, Amitabh Bachchan and Rishi Kapoor shared screen space in Manmohan Desai’s blockbuster Coolie. 28 years later, the stars will reunite for Sudhir Mishra’s directorial venture Mehrunnisa. And that’s not all. The project produced by Nikhil Advani will also have the actors’ sons Abhishek and Ranbir making cameo appearances, making it one of Sudhir’s most ambitious project till date.

While Amitabh and Abhishek have worked together in films like Bunty Aur Babli, Sarkar and Sarkar Raj, Rishi and his son Ranbir have never shared screen space. “It is a script that Sudhir Mishra started writing in 1996. However, it failed to take off that time. Nikhil Advani was Sudhir’s assistant back then. After all these years, Nikhil approached Sudhir and asked him to rework the script. Saurabh Shukla is writing the dialogues for the film,” revealed a source.

Talking about the storyline, the source said, “The film starts off with two old men played by Amitabh Bachchan and Rishi Kapoor reminiscing about their past. Here is where Abhishek and Ranbir come in. They play their respective fathers’ younger selves.”

“Nikhil wanted to take this film on the floors this year. But both Ranbir and Abhishek are busy with other projects now. The film will go on floors only next year now,” added the source.

When contacted, Nikhil Advani refused to comment on the project. Sudhir Mishra remained unavailable as well. “Neither Nikhil nor Sudhir want to talk about the project right now.

It’s a huge project and they want to announce it in a big way later. Both Amitabh and Rishi have loved the script and agreed to do it. In fact, the film should also star Sudhir’s favourite Chitrangda Singh,” informed the source.

Though Amitabh and Rishi were a part of Rakeysh Omprakaash Mehra’s Delhi 6, the actors did not share any screen space. They have earlier worked in super hit films like Amar Akbar Anthony and Kabhi Kabhi.

Big B, Shilpa get a 'trunk' call

Posted On Monday, September 05, 2011 at 03:13:46 AM

Lord Ganesha, the deity of prosperity and wealth is the ruling god for most businesses. And Bollywood is no exception. Amitabh Bachchan, Shilpa Shetty with her husband Raj Kundra and Rahul Roy with wife Rajlaxmi visited Lalbagcha Raja on Sunday to offer their prayers to Ganesha during the ongoing Ganesh Chaturthi festival in the city.

Amitabh Bachchan, who was recently in Kashmir to immerse Shammi Kapoor's ashes in the Dal Lake, came to seek Ganesha's blessings with singer-composer Shankar Mahadevan. With a new baby Bachchan on its way, grandpa Amitabh seemed to be extra careful with his prayers. Shilpa and Raj, who recently wrapped up their own Ganesh Chaturthi celebration at home, looked happy to be a part of the celebrations. Braving the crowd at Lalbaug, actor Rahul Roy and wife Rajlaxmi too came to offer their prayers to the Lord.

Free for Hollywood

Posted On Friday, September 09, 2011 at 03:07:45 AM

He isn't making a big deal of the Baz Luhrmann-directed The Great Gatsby because he does not see it as his big ticket to Hollywood. Rather, sources close to Bachchan revealed that the star was doing the role for free and as a gesture of friendship towards the Australian director.

"Last year Baz Luhrmann was on a private visit to India and dropped by at my office to meet me and presented me some wonderful paintings done by an Australian artist," disclosed Bachchan, adding that in August this year Luhrmann spoke to him about the role in his new film.

"He asked me if I would do a small part in his film. It's just a small scene with Leonardo Dicaprio and Toby Macguire. My character Meyer Wolfsheim is patterned on an iconic character of the time, Rothstein, a very impressive and well known person of the New York underworld mafia."

"I have agreed to do this just as a friendly appearance and went across to Sydney late last month for rehearsals and hair make-up and costume tests. The reading workshop requires for the entire cast to assemble and get familiar with the script and do a read through."

He will shoot for a couple of days sometime in mid-October.

Baz Lurhmann signs AB for Great Gatsby

Posted On Thursday, September 08, 2011 at 03:20:00 AM

At 69, Amitabh Bachchan is ready to make his debut in a Hollywood mega-opus directed by Baz Luhrmann who has long professed a fascination with India.

Luhrmann, acclaimed director of films like Romeo and Juliet, Moulin Rouge and also the forgettable Australia, is working on a film adaptation of Scott F. Fitzgerald's classic The Great Gatsby, a richly textured fin-de-siecle or turn of the century novel.

The book has previously been filmed four times; most memorable was the 1974 adaptation starring Robert Redford as the tragic millionaire Jay Gatsby.

In Lurhmann's version Leonardo diCaprio who had also starred as Romeo in the director's version of Shakespeare's classic love story, will play Gatsby. Others in the cast include Toby Maguire and Carey Mulligan.

Amitabh Bachchan plays the small but crucial role of Meyer Wolfsheim, a notorious underworld figure and an associate of Gatsby.

In the book Wolfsheim is described as a small, flat-nosed Jew. Wolfsheim who famously wore cuff-links made from human molars is a mix of barbarism and refinement, and personifies Fizgerald's view of the hedonistic 1920s, and remains till the end, curiously loyal to Gatsby.

Sources say that Luhrmann met Amitabh Bachchan last year in February on his trip to India as part of an Indo-Australian goodwill initiative, and they discussed working together.

Bachchan joins a growing list of colleagues from Mumbai film industry who are now working in prestigious international projects including Om Puri, Naseerudding Shah, Irrfan Khan, Anupam Kher, and most recently Anil Kapoor.

In the past the star actor had received offers from the West but he desisted from acting in them because they were mostly stereotypical Indian characters unlike Wolfsheim.

Another, a more deeply personal reason that drove him to accept the offer was that his father, poet Harivansh Rai Bachchan, who did his post-doctoral thesis on WB Yeats at Cambridge, was an admirer of Fizgerald's works.

Sources said that the film's producers Warner Bros had signed Bachchan to star in Mira Nair's film adaptation of Shantaram starring Johnny Depp, but the film got indefinitely postponed and Warner Bros were loathe to let go of Bachchan and persuaded him to consider Luhmann's film which is likely to be released next year.

The Great Gatsby (1925)

American novel The Great Gatsby, written by F. Scott Fitzgerald, was first published in 1925.

It captures the era of prosperity, dubbed the Jazz Age, in Long Island, New York post World War I.

It is the story of an eccentric millionaire Jay Gatsby who is well known for his lavish parties. Nick Carraway, a Midwesterner who lives on Long Island, narrates the tale about Gatsby's love for a married woman Daisy.

The story ends with Gatsby's death.

At 69, Amitabh Bachchan logs on to his fan base
IANS | Oct 11, 2011, 10.48AM IST

Superstar, megastar, star of the millennium...Amitabh Bachchan has been given many epithets in his four-decade long career in Bollywood. And the actor, who turns 69 Tuesday, is now trying to harness the online medium to reach out to the very people who showered these accolades on him - his fans.

Whether it's Twitter, his blog or his voice blog, Amitabh is on a mission to connect with as many people as possible.

After starting his blog in 2008, the Big B went on to start his voice blog called Bol Bachchan in 2010. He later joined micro-blogging site Twitter. Amitabh says connecting with common people has helped him learn a lot.

"I think the social sites like the blog and Twitter are absolutely fabulous because they give you a chance to put your thoughts down and immediately get a response," Amitabh told IANS in an interview.

"So in case you're going wrong, you have the time to correct yourself, and in case you are right, you get an endorsement that you're doing something correct. Most of the times, the opinions we get from people are brilliant...It's learning for me," he added.

An avid blogger, Amitabh has regularly been sharing his personal and professional experiences with what he calls his "extended family". Be it information about his ailments or the soon-to-be-a-granddad status, he keeps everyone up-to-date with the latest in his life.

"When those that connect with me on the mobile or on the hot seat and express their happiness of merely getting the opportunity to talk to me or to be in the same environ, it embarrasses me. But somewhere I feel happy at the justification," Amitabh wrote on his blog.

"For it is not something that brings me the joy of justification. It is the justification of the joy that I see in the eyes of the other. That for me is the moment of glory, if ever it could be called that," he added.

Amitabh started his Bollywood career in 1969 with Khwaja Ahmad Abbas' "Saat Hindustani", but it was 1973 film "Zanjeer" that actually kick-started his film journey. And the rest, as they say, is history.

Amitabh's stint on game show "Kaun Banega Crorepati" has brought him closer to the people of real India. The latest season of the show sees a lot of contestants from the disadvantaged groups, for whom meeting their screen idol is a dream come true.

The actor leaves no stone unturned to make his contestants feel special on the show. He happily obliges their demands and fulfilof s their wishes in whichever way he can.

Amitabh admits he is inspired by the way these contestants delightfully make things work despite adverse circumstances.

"To learn of their struggles and their pains in making ends meet, to experience the efforts that they make despite adverse circumstances to reach out to those dependent on them, to touch upon subjects that we would in our normal existence be overlooked is not just enlightening but one that is filled with a huge amount of guilt. Guilt at not being able to do something for them," said Amitabh.

Revealed: Big B's hip rustic look in Department



Posted On Thursday, October 13, 2011 at 02:43:30 AM

Amitabh Bachchan, who has been experimenting with his on screen avatars in his recent films, has gone ahead and got an image makeover yet again for his forthcoming film Department. Mumbai Mirror brings you an exclusive sneak peek.

Sporting dhoti style pajamas, a red scarf and shades, Bachchan plays the role of a reformed gangster Sarjerao Gaikwad, who claims that he too has achieved wisdom like Gautam Buddha.

The look on his face, however, reminds one of DCP Dashrath Singh, his character in the 2005 film Bunty Aur Babli. In this Ram Gopal Varma film, the actor will be seen helping the politicians fight the underworld.

Zanjeer 2 in trouble?

Posted On Saturday, November 05, 2011 at 02:30:12 AM

The sequel to the film that catapulted Amitabh Bachchan into stardom has reportedly become the subject of a tug-of-war between filmmakers Amit Mehra and Anil Mishra. In recent media reports, Amit announced his plans to make a sequel to his father Prakash Mehra’s Zanjeer, which had created box-office history.

However, a source informed Mumbai Mirror that small time filmmaker, Anil Mishra, had already registered the title Zanjeer 2 in 2006.

According to the source, Mehra was keen to cast Big B’s son Abhishek in the film. However, Mishra has not only beat Mehra to registering the title first, but has also already spoken to Abhishek about working in his film.

The source explained, “Mishra, who worked in AB Corp and then ABCL, has worked with the Bachchan family for the past ten years. He has always wanted to make a sequel to Zanjeer and he had even spoken to Abhishek to do a cameo in the film.

However, the project had to be put on the back burner, as Mishra didn’t have adequate funds for the film to go on floors in 2006. He is finally ready to make the film, which will go on floors early next year.”

When contacted, Mishra said, “I had registered the title in 2006. I then renewed the title in 2008. I have ownership of the title Zanjeer 2 till 2012. I plan to start filming early next year. The script, which has been written by S Khan, has already been finalised.

I have brought documentary filmmaker Rajeev Soni on-board to direct the film and we have cast Saheb Biwi Aur Gangster actor Mukesh Tyagi for the role of Pran.”

Soft innocence rests in my arms: Amitabh Bachchan

Posted On Thursday, November 17, 2011 at 04:57:36 PM

Superstar Amitabh Bachchan is the family's official cameraman to record the birth of his granddaughter. And as he clicks, he confesses to shedding some tears of joy behind the lens.

He blogs, "The soft innocence of nature rests in my arms, oblivious of what else happens around her. Occasionally she opens her large and what looks now to be eyes of the lighter hue, which those that have dealt with similar, know shall change with time. Often the gentlest of smiles quiver across her pouted upper lip, the shut eyes bringing expression through the brows and the settling down to that dream she must dream. Her head covered in the littlest of head gear she will ever adorn, snuggles into her mini quilt of varied colors dominated by the pink softness of its material."

In silent communion with son Abhishek and daughter-in-law Aishwarya rai Bachchan's daughter, the grandfather writes, "As I look down upon her I bring myself back to the visual when I had placed her Father in just condition into my Father's hands, to be heralded into our home. I stare at her in silence. She reciprocates in similar vein. It is too delicate a moment. I am unaccustomed to such delicate state. Should I shake my arms cradle like to give comfort, or maybe simply remain still as family cameras and members gather around. The ladies about, ogle with baby like sounds intermittently, and deliver diverse opinions on who she resembles. There are animated conversations of how this state of delivery was reached, in some intricate terminology and detail. These words are new to me. I have not heard them. Or perhaps not heard them often enough to know them. After a pregnant pause it is time for her to be airlifted from within my arms. I give this angelic face a prolonged look ..."

His thoughts turn to his own father, the late poet Harivansh Rai Bachchan, "Dad ! I hold the 9th Bachchan in my hands .. this family that you started .. !! Amitabh, Ajitabh, Shweta, Nilima, Namrata, Abhishek, Naina, Bhim and now .. this beauty, unnamed so far ... I hope you and Ma look upon us from above and bless us and your latest addition. To carry forward what then may have seemed a somewhat limited expectation. The tradition continues and may it prosper by your love and your aashirvaad."

It's been a tiring but satisfying journey for the family. He shares, "It has been a tiring day for all, especially the Mother, who has shown exceptional strength and courage. It has been a day of great joy and combined happiness. It has been a day of immense emotion. Tears of joy have erupted among all that were from family and about Aishwarya all along. On occasion they have tried desperately to occupy mine as well. But as the 'official' camera recorder of the event I have secretly dropped a few behind the eyes of the lens that I hold. These are rare moments and rare reactions."

He adds, "A new life a new generation has begun. The process of continuity reigns. The world still rotates the way it does. We shall live our destined lives and be removed, but the process shall continue. May the process be eternal for the one that has just arrived. May it be full of happiness and joy always and may we be a part of it for as long as we can ... As one well wisher in his mobile message declared - 'May you live to dance at the wedding of this angel in your life'. May we all ... indeed !!"

Kaun Banega Crorepati winner Sushil Kumar turns down ‘Big Boss’ offer
FRIDAY, NOV 25, 2011

Sushil Kumar, the first to win Rs.5 crore on “Kaun Banega Crorepati 5″, has turned down an offer to enter the reality show “Bigg Boss” for the sake of his image as an youth icon.

“I was approached by the officials of the Endemol India and offered a place in ‘Big Boss’, but I refused,” said Sushil. “More than any thing, my image is important for me. I don’t want to do anything that affects my image.”

Endemol India has been producing “Big Boss” that comes on Color channel. In the reality show, celebrities from different walks of life are locked inside a house for 14 weeks.

The fifth season of the show, which went on air Oct 2, sees a mixed gag bag of the aggressive and argumentative celebs like Akashdeep Saigal, Amar Upadhyay, Siddharth Bharadwaj, Pooja Missra, Shraddha Sharma, Mahek Chahal, Juhi Parmar, Pooja Bedi, Shonali Nagrani, and porn star Sunny Leone.

“If I joined ‘Big Boss’ and stayed there for some days, it would have changed my mindset and diverted me from my goal,” the 27-year-old told IANS.

Sushil is happy to be the brand ambassador for the Mahatma Gandhi National Rural Employment Guarantee SCheme (MNREGS) and said: “It is a matter of pride for me to work for common people.”

Before winning the top prize in KBC hosted by mega star Amitabh Bachchan, Sushil worked as a computer operator for the MNREGS in Motihari, his native town in East Champaran district of Bihar.

The 27-year-old is married and lives in a large joint family with five brothers, five nieces and a nephew
